> I wonder if I use a larger filler like word that should probably be twice as 
> fast.  But what if I overshoot the length?  Will it cause a memory leak or 
> Read access violation?  Or will the last iteration be adjusted?  Any ideas?

It will be twice as fast. 
Obviously you can only use it for even-sized memory areas. If you overshoot
the length, anything can happen: simple memory corruption or an access
violation...
